JLO: <\/strong>What was your first memorable public performance?<\/p>\n

BM:<\/strong> It was my junior year of high school. I sang the national anthem before a basketball game on spirit night and the gym was packed. No one I went to school with knew I sang, so there was extra pressure. I was so nervous, I started a couple steps too high and ended up barely squeaking by (literally) on the high note at the end. After that, I was hooked! The adrenaline alone was unforgettable.<\/p>\n

JLO: <\/strong>Who are three singers who have influenced you throughout your singing career and why?<\/p>\n

BM: <\/strong>This may make some people raise eyebrows…but Freddie Mercury (Queen), Chris Cornell (Soundgarden and Audio slave) and Delores O\u2019Riordan (from The Cranberries). As far as the \u201cwhy\u201d portion, I feel like I could go on forever, but to condense, Freddy\u2019s ability to incorporate classical training and technical ability into stylized singing is incredible. Chris Cornell can just…do anything with his voice. Delores taught me how to yodel. Enough said.<\/p>\n

JLO:<\/strong> Who are some local performers who inspire you?<\/p>\n

BM:<\/strong> Nathan May, who plays the telecaster at the Alaskan in The Downtown String Band (editor\u2019s note: Sundays to Wednesdays, 4-7 p.m.) He is not only very talented, but very funny and has some of the best \u201ccrowd work\u201d so to speak I have seen. I hope to be that witty and quick some day while on stage. Teri Tibbett, the awesome woman who runs the open mic on Thursdays, is one of the strongest female singers I have seen in the area, so she\u2019s very inspiring. And finally, if Seattle is considered \u201clocal,\u201d Brandi Carlile. If anyone doesn\u2019t know who she is…please go find her now and listen to anything she does. She\u2019s the best.<\/p>\n

JLO: <\/strong>What are three songs you absolutely love to sing?<\/p>\n

BM: <\/strong>Three songs I love to sing. Okay, so this is weird. The National Anthem is number one. It\u2019s powerful, patriotic, and it incorporates all parts of my range, so I use it as a warm up sometimes. Secondly, \u201cWhole Lotta Love\u201d by Led Zeppelin. I dont even need to say why. Finally, \u201cDreams\u201d by the Cranberries. There\u2019s really cool parts, both lead and harmony, and I love the yodeling.<\/p>\n
